23 July 2010, Almelo – Netherlands based TenCate Outdoor
Fabrics has introduced a new inherently flame-retardant fabric for group tents,
called TenCate Campshield. Scouting
Nederland, which is celebrating its centenary this year, will include this new
safety fabric from TenCate as a standard item in its collection of group tents
for scouts.
On the eve of the Jubilee Jamboree held to celebrate this very special
anniversary, Scouting Nederland dcided to provide its members with tents made
of inherently flame-retardant TenCate Campshield™ fabric in addition to their
cotton group tents. Joost Hover, Head of Commercial Activities of Scouting
Nederland says:
“In recent years safety awareness has grown rapidly in our
country and we see this as a positive development. By continuing to undertake
initiatives and not per se wait for the authorities to introduce regulations,
Scouting Nederland is displaying its sense of responsibility. Now that this
inherently flame-retardant fabric from TenCate has been put on the market, we
would like to offer our members tents made specifically of this fabric. In this
way we are investing to the maximum in safe accommodation for our groups.”
Herman Klompenmaker, Marketing & Sales Manager of TenCate Outdoor Fabrics
explains: “TenCate Campshield fabric is extremely strong and resistant to
scorching, smouldering and sparks. This inherently flame-retardant cloth
actually works like a time buffer: in the unlikely event of a fire breaking out
in or around a group tent, this flame-retardant fabric will provide extra
protection and thus more time to find a safe refuge.” The fabric is also said
to have great breathable and moisture-regulating capacities, which is important
for creating a pleasant climate in the tent, particularly with large groups.
